What is Misted Double Glazing?

Misted double glazing describes the condensation that forms in between the panes of double-glazed windows. This phenomenon creates a foggy look, which can obscure views and considerably impact the visual quality of a home. The misting occurs when moisture goes into the sealed unit of the double glazing, which need to preferably keep the interior air separated from the outside elements.

How Double Glazing Works

Before diving into the causes and solutions of misted double glazing, it's advantageous to comprehend how double glazing functions:

  • Structure: Double glazing includes 2 glass panes separated by a layer of insulating air or gas. This style considerably reduces thermal transfer, leading to enhanced energy efficiency.
  • Sealing: The edges of the glass panes are sealed, avoiding moisture from entering and developing a barrier to heat and noise.

Causes of Misted Double Glazing

Misted double glazing is usually the result of several failures in the sealed system. Here are the primary causes:

  1. Seal Failure: Over time, the seals that hold the panes together can use down due to age, environmental conditions, or producing defects. Once the seal is compromised, moisture can bypass the barrier.
  2. Temperature Fluctuations: The UK experiences a wide variety of temperatures, and frequent thermal growth and contraction can lead to tension on the seals.
  3. Poor Installation: If double glazing windows are not installed correctly, they might not form an effective seal, making them prone to leaking moisture.
  4. Natural Wear and Tear: As with numerous home items, age plays an important role. The products utilized in the seal might degrade over time, even without any apparent external damage.

Implications of Misted Double Glazing

The existence of misted double glazing can have numerous implications for homeowners. Here are some of the most substantial issues:

  • Reduced Aesthetic Appeal: Misted windows can interfere with the visual aesthetics of a property, leading to decreased curb appeal.
  • Lessened Energy Efficiency: The insulating residential or commercial properties of double glazing reduce when moisture collects between the panes, leading to increased energy costs as cooling and heating systems work harder.
  • Prospective for Damage: If left unaddressed, further condensation can occur, possibly resulting in structural concerns such as rotting window frames or mold.

Solutions for Misted Double Glazing

Although misted double glazing can be a frustrating issue, a number of prospective solutions are offered:

1. Replace the Sealed Unit

Replacing the whole sealed unit can restore clarity to the windows. This approach includes removing the existing misted unit and installing a new one, making sure all seals are intact.

2. Desiccant Injection

In many cases, specialists can inject a desiccant (a moisture-absorbing substance) into the sealed unit. This may not completely get rid of the mist but can lower condensation briefly.

3. DIY Fixes

Some homeowners might attempt DIY repairs; nevertheless, care is recommended. Common approaches such as drilling holes into the window seals can result in more issues and, in many cases, do not supply a long-lasting solution.

4. Professional Cleaning

For less serious cases of misting, professional window cleansing services might help decrease the look of fogging. However, this does not resolve the underlying moisture issue.

FAQs

How can I inform if my double glazing is misted?

You will see a foggy or fuzzy appearance between the glass panes. This is the most obvious indication of misting.

Is misted double glazing harmful?

While not harmful in itself, misting can show moisture issues that may lead to mold or structural issues if left unsolved.

Can misted double glazing be repaired?

In numerous cases, the sealed unit can be replaced or fixed. However, sometimes overall system replacement is necessary for a long-term option.

The length of time should double glazing last?

Properly kept double glazing must last between 20 to 35 years, but this can vary based upon climate, quality of installation, and materials utilized.

What are the costs associated with replacing misted double glazing?

Replacement costs can range substantially, generally between ₤ 200 to ₤ 600 per window system, depending on the size and specs.
